Step 2:: Identify the Definition of an Element
An element is a pure substance composed of only one type of atom. In this case, we need to determine if iron fits this definition.
Step 3:: Examine the Properties of Iron
Iron (Fe) is a metallic element found on the periodic table. It consists solely of iron atoms and cannot be broken down into simpler substances through chemical means.
Step 4:: Classification
Since iron is made up of only iron atoms and cannot be decomposed into other substances, it meets the definition of an element.
Step 5:: Eliminate Other Possibilities
- Compound: A substance made of two or more different elements chemically bonded - Mixture: A combination of two or more substances that are not chemically bonded
